Award: Access to Higher Education Diploma: Public Services and Allied Professions
Course ContentPlease note there are slightly different entry criteria for each pathway which reflect the requirements of differing Higher Education degree programmes.
The Public Services and Allied Professions Diploma offers a route into Higher Education to prepare for a wide range of professions including social work, law, probation and related fields.
The course requires attendance for 13 hours a week. Students on this Diploma study the following subjects:
Sociology
Psychology
Criminology
Entry is determined by students existing qualifications or on completion of Access Level 2
Possible ProgressionHigher Education
